Creating a website used to take weeks. You either learned HTML and CSS yourself, hired a developer for thousands of dollars, or spent days fighting with a template builder that never quite looked the way you wanted. That entire process has changed. Today, you can describe the website you need in plain English, and AI will create it for you in minutes - complete with layout, content, styling, and responsive design.
This guide walks you through the entire process from start to finish. Whether you want a business website, a personal portfolio, a landing page, or an online store, you will learn exactly how to create a website with AI - no coding experience required. We will use PlayCode's AI website builder for this tutorial, but the principles apply to any AI website creation tool.

By the end of this guide, you will understand how AI website builders work, how to write effective prompts, how to customize your site, and how to publish it live on your own domain.
What Is an AI Website Builder?
An AI website builder is a tool that generates a complete website from a text description. Instead of dragging and dropping pre-made blocks or writing code from scratch, you tell the AI what you want - your business type, your audience, your preferred style - and it creates the website for you.
Behind the scenes, the AI generates a complete, professional website using modern web technologies. The result is not a limited template locked inside a proprietary platform. It is a real website with unique design, responsive layout, and polished content - built specifically for your description.
The key difference from traditional website builders like Wix or Squarespace is that AI does not force you into a pre-made mold. Every website it generates is unique because it is built from scratch based on your specific description. You can also continue refining it through conversation - just tell the AI what to change, and it updates the code instantly.
Tools like PlayCode take this further with agency-style guidance - the AI asks clarifying questions and helps refine your idea before building. You get a live preview as the AI works, vibe coding capabilities for iterating through conversation, and a visual editor where you can click on any element to change it.
Step 1: Describe Your Website
The first step is the most important one. You need to tell the AI what kind of website you want. Think of this as briefing a designer - the more context you provide, the better the result.
When you open PlayCode, you will see a chat interface. Type your description in plain English. Here is a basic example:
Create a website for a coffee roastery called "Summit Beans." We roast single-origin coffee beans and sell them online. The vibe should be warm, modern, and earthy. Include a home page, about page, product showcase, and contact page.
That prompt will produce a solid website. But you can get significantly better results by adding more detail. Here are the key things to include in your description:
Your business and what it offers
Be specific about your products or services. Instead of "I sell clothes," try "I sell handmade linen clothing for women, focused on minimalist Scandinavian design." The AI uses these details to generate appropriate content, choose the right visual tone, and structure pages that make sense for your business.
Your target audience
Knowing who the website is for helps the AI choose the right language, layout complexity, and visual style. A website targeting corporate executives will look very different from one targeting college students or young parents.
Design preferences
Mention colors, mood, and style. "Clean and minimal with lots of white space" gives a very different result than "bold, colorful, and energetic." If you have specific brand colors, include their hex codes. You can also reference websites you admire: "I like the clean feel of Apple's website" gives the AI a strong visual direction.
Pages and sections you need
List the pages explicitly: home, about, services, pricing, contact, blog, FAQ. For each page, you can mention what content should be there. "The pricing page should have three tiers: Starter at $29/month, Professional at $79/month, and Enterprise with custom pricing."
Here is an example of a detailed prompt that will produce excellent results:
Create a website for "Bright Path Tutoring," an online tutoring service for high school students. We offer one-on-one tutoring in math, science, and English. Our tutors are college graduates with teaching experience. Target audience is parents of students aged 14-18. The website should feel trustworthy, professional, and approachable. Use a blue and white color scheme. Include a home page with hero section and testimonials, a "How It Works" page, a pricing page with three plans, an "Our Tutors" page, and a contact page with a booking form.
Step 2: Review What AI Generated
After you submit your description, the AI gets to work. In PlayCode, you will see the website appear in the live preview panel as it is being built - in real time. This typically takes 30-60 seconds for a multi-page site.
Here is what to look for when reviewing the initial output:
- Overall structure - Does the page layout make sense? Are the right sections in the right order? The hero section should be prominent, navigation should be clear, and the content flow should feel natural.
- Content quality - The AI generates placeholder text tailored to your business. Read through it. Is the tone right? Does it accurately describe what you offer? Some of this text might be usable as-is; other parts you will want to rewrite.
- Visual design - Check the colors, fonts, spacing, and overall aesthetic. Does it match what you described? Is it visually balanced? Does it look professional on both desktop and mobile?
- Navigation - Click through the pages. Do all links work? Is the menu structure logical? Can a visitor find what they need within two clicks?
- Responsive design - Resize your browser window or use the responsive preview toggle to check how the site looks on different screen sizes. AI-generated websites are typically responsive out of the box, but it is worth verifying.
Do not expect perfection on the first generation. Think of the AI output as a strong first draft - often 70-80% of the way there. The next step is where you refine it into something you are fully happy with.
Step 3: Customize and Refine
This is where your website goes from "good" to "yours." PlayCode gives you three ways to make changes, and the best approach is to use all three depending on the situation.
Use AI chat for structural changes
For bigger changes - adding new sections, rearranging the layout, changing the overall color scheme, or adding entire new pages - the fastest approach is to tell the AI what you want.
Add a testimonials section to the home page with three customer quotes. Make the hero section taller. Add a FAQ page with 8 common questions about our tutoring service.
The AI updates the code and you see the changes instantly in the preview. You can go back and forth as many times as you need. Each message refines the website further.
Use visual editing for quick fixes
For small text changes, color tweaks, or font adjustments, visual editing is faster than typing a prompt. Click on any element in the preview and edit it directly. Change a headline, fix a typo, adjust padding - it works like editing a document.
Let AI generate images and icons
PlayCode can automatically generate images, icons, and logos for your website. Instead of hunting for stock photos or hiring a graphic designer, describe what you need and the AI creates visuals that match your brand. This is especially useful for hero images, feature icons, and brand logos.
You can also paste a competitor's URL and tell PlayCode to modernize the style or draw inspiration from it. This gives you a strong visual starting point without starting from scratch. And if you need deeper customization later, you can always hire a developer - your site is built with standard web technologies, not proprietary formats.
Step 4: Connect Your Domain and Publish
Once you are happy with your website, it is time to make it live. Publishing with PlayCode takes a single click.
You have two options for your website address:
- Included subdomain - Your site gets a URL like
yoursite.playcode.io. This is included and works immediately. It is a good option for personal projects, testing, or when you are still deciding on a domain name. - Custom domain - Connect your own domain name like
www.yourbusiness.com. You will need to purchase a domain from a registrar (like Namecheap, Google Domains, or Cloudflare) and then point it to PlayCode. The setup takes a few minutes and PlayCode handles the SSL certificate automatically.
After publishing, your website is live on the internet. It loads fast, works on all devices, and is served over HTTPS. You can continue making changes at any time - just edit in PlayCode and republish with one click.
AI vs Traditional Website Building
If you are still deciding whether AI is the right approach for your website, here is how it compares to the traditional methods.
| AI Website Builder | Hiring a Developer | Template Builder (Wix, Squarespace) | Coding It Yourself | |
|---|---|---|---|---|
| Time to launch | 5-30 minutes | 2-8 weeks | 1-3 days | 1-4 weeks |
| Cost | $21/year - $25/month | $2,000 - $20,000+ | $15 - $50/month | Free (your time) |
| Coding skills needed | None | None (you hire someone) | None | Advanced |
| Design uniqueness | High - built from scratch | High - custom designed | Low - shared templates | High - fully custom |
| Portability | Yes - export and host anywhere | Full (if contracted) | None - locked in | Full |
| Ease of changes | Instant - describe changes in chat | Slow - depends on developer availability | Moderate - within template limits | Fast if you know the code |
| Flexibility | High - any layout or feature | Unlimited | Limited to template options | Unlimited |
AI website builders offer the best balance of speed, cost, and quality for most people. You get a custom-designed website in minutes without spending thousands of dollars or learning to code. And with PlayCode, you get agency-style guidance that ensures the result is right for your specific situation.
The main scenario where hiring a developer still makes sense is when you need highly complex functionality - custom e-commerce logic, integrations with internal business systems, or applications with complex user accounts and workflows. For everything else, AI gets you there faster and cheaper.
Tips for Getting the Best Results from AI
The quality of your AI-generated website depends heavily on how you communicate with the AI. Here are practical tips that make a real difference.
Be specific, not vague
"Make it look good" gives the AI almost nothing to work with. "Use a dark color scheme with emerald green accents, clean sans-serif fonts, and generous white space between sections" gives it a clear direction. The more specific your description, the closer the first output will be to what you want.
Describe the purpose, not just the appearance
Tell the AI what each page or section should accomplish. "The pricing page should make it easy to compare plans and push users toward the Professional tier" is more useful than "add a pricing page." When the AI understands the goal, it can make better design and content decisions.
Iterate in small steps
Do not try to describe your entire perfect website in one massive prompt. Start with the basics, review the result, then refine. "Add a sticky header" is one prompt. "Change the hero image to a gradient background" is another. Small, focused changes are more reliable than rewriting everything at once.
Use reference points
Mentioning websites or brands you admire gives the AI powerful context. "I want the typography feel of Medium" or "the product grid should look similar to how Notion displays their templates" communicates more than paragraphs of abstract description.
Try different AI models
PlayCode supports 15+ AI models including Claude, GPT-4, and Gemini. Different models have different strengths when it comes to design aesthetics, code quality, and creativity. If the first result is not quite right, try switching models before rewriting your prompt. You might find that one model consistently produces results closer to your taste.
What Types of Websites Can AI Build?
AI website builders handle a surprisingly wide range of website types. Here are the most common ones, with notes on what to expect.
Business websites
The most popular use case. Whether you run a restaurant, consulting firm, dental practice, or fitness studio, AI can generate a professional multi-page website with all the standard sections: hero, services, about, team, testimonials, and contact. These tend to come out well on the first try because there are clear conventions the AI has learned from millions of existing business websites.
Portfolios
Designers, photographers, writers, and freelancers need websites that showcase their work. AI excels at creating clean portfolio layouts with image grids, project case studies, and about sections. Mention your field specifically - a photography portfolio needs a very different layout than a UX design portfolio.
Landing pages
Single-page websites designed to convert visitors into customers or leads. AI is particularly good at these because landing pages follow well-established patterns: headline, value proposition, features, social proof, and call to action. Describe your offer and your audience, and the AI will structure a high-converting page.
E-commerce and product showcases
AI can build product catalog pages, pricing tables, and shopping interfaces. For simple e-commerce (displaying products with prices and a "buy" button that links to a payment page), AI handles it well. For full-featured online stores with cart management, inventory tracking, and checkout flows, you may need to integrate additional tools or have a developer extend the AI-generated foundation.
Blogs and content sites
AI generates clean, readable blog layouts with proper typography, navigation, and content structure. You can describe the categories, the visual style, and the type of content, and the AI will create a layout optimized for reading.
Event and campaign pages
Need a website for a conference, product launch, wedding, or fundraiser? These are typically single-purpose sites with a clear deadline and call to action. AI builds them quickly, and the short lifespan means you do not need to worry about long-term maintenance.
Frequently Asked Questions
How long does it take to create a website with AI?
The AI generates your initial website in under a minute. Most people spend an additional 5-20 minutes customizing the design, refining the content, and adding their own images and branding. From opening the tool to having a published website, the entire process typically takes 10-30 minutes.
Do I need coding skills to create a website with AI?
No. You describe what you want in plain English, and the AI handles all the technical work. PlayCode guides you like a design agency would - asking clarifying questions and helping refine your idea. Visual editing lets you click on any element to change it without writing code.
Is an AI-built website good enough for a real business?
Yes. AI-generated websites use the same professional technologies (React, Tailwind CSS, modern JavaScript) that developers use for client projects. The sites are responsive, fast, and production-ready. Many businesses use AI-built websites as their primary online presence. The quality of the output depends on the quality of your input - a detailed, specific prompt produces professional results.
Can I edit the website after the AI creates it?
Absolutely. You can edit through AI chat (describe what to change) or through visual editing (click and modify any element directly). There is no limit to the number of changes you can make. Your website is a living project, not a one-time generation.
Will my AI-generated website rank on Google?
AI-generated websites produce clean, semantic HTML that search engines can crawl and index. PlayCode generates proper heading structures, meta tags, and responsive layouts - all factors that contribute to SEO. However, ranking well on Google also depends on your content quality, backlinks, domain authority, and keyword strategy. The AI gives you a technically sound foundation; you still need good content and an SEO strategy.
Can I use my own domain name?
Yes. You can connect any custom domain to your PlayCode website. You can also start with an included yoursite.playcode.io subdomain and add a custom domain later. SSL certificates are included automatically.
What happens if I want to move my website to a different host later?
PlayCode does not lock you in. You can export your entire website and host it anywhere - on Vercel, Netlify, AWS, your own server, or any other hosting provider. Your site is built with standard web technologies, so you always have the freedom to move.
Start Creating Your Website
The barrier between having an idea for a website and having an actual website has never been lower. You do not need to learn to code. You do not need to hire anyone. You do not need to spend days wrestling with templates.
Open PlayCode, describe the website you want, and watch it appear in front of you. Customize it until it feels right. Publish it when you are ready. The entire process takes less time than most meetings.
If this is your first time creating a website, you might also find our step-by-step guide to building a website with AI helpful for a more condensed walkthrough. And if you want to understand the technical side of how AI generates code from text descriptions, read about vibe coding - the conversational approach to software development that powers modern AI builders.
Your website is one prompt away. Go create it.